Generally speaking, the number of crew on a cruise ship is about half of the number of passengers. (2:1 ratio). Larger ships average about 1,000 crew members who serve emegency duties in addition to their primary job.

Popularly, an on-ship cruise line employee is known as a "crew member," but may either be crew, staff, or officer.
